A shared history

HAP and the United Auto Workers have a shared history. Almost 60 years ago, UAW President Walter Reuther sought

an alternative to traditional health insurance for UAW members. The plan he established became HAP. We proudly

continue to carry out his vision by providing high-quality and affordable plans to UAW Trust members.

Benefit summary

HAP HMOMedicare-eligible

HAP HMONon-Medicare

Monthly contribution $0 single $17 single/$34 family

Deductible* $400 single/$675 family $400 single/$675 family

Coinsurance No coinsurance No coinsurance

Telehealth** $25 copay $25 copay

Primary care office visit $25 copay with no limit on visits $25 copay with no limit on visits

Specialist office visit $35 copay with no limit on visits $35 copay with no limit on visits

Emergency care visit $50 copay $125 copay

Urgent care visit $25 copay $50 copay

Laboratory and radiology Covered after deductible Covered after deductible

Inpatient hospital services Covered after deductible Covered after deductible

Outpatient surgery Covered after deductible Covered after deductible

Skilled nursing Covered after deductible Covered after deductible

Physical therapy Covered after deductible Covered after deductible

Chiropractic services $20 copay Not available

Silver&Fit® Exercise & Healthy

Aging ProgramIncluded at no cost to you Not available

*Deductibles don’t apply to protected UAW Trust members. **Effective Jan. 1, 2019

HMO plan basics

All HMO members need to pick a primary care physician. Your PCP coordinates your

care and keeps your medical history updated. Our HMO network gives you access to

thousands of doctors and leading hospitals.

With HAP, you can choose who you like, when you like. Unlike some other HMOs, you

can change your PCP when you want to. Everyone on your plan can select the PCP of

their choice. Your PCP can speak to specialists on your behalf. This way, you’re not

alone. You always have a health care team working together for your care.
